- The distance between Ono-I-Lau, Fiji and Dedza, Malawi is approximately 14,713 km or 9,143 mi.
- To reach Ono-I-Lau in this distance one would set out from Dedza bearing 136.5°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ono-I-Lau bearing 45.5° or NE .
- Ono-I-Lau has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Dedza has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b).
- The annual average temperature is 7 °C (12.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.4 °C (4.3°F) less in Ono-I-Lau.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 682.2 mm (26.9 in) more which is equivalent to 682.2 l/m² (16.74 US gal/ft²) or 6,822,000 l/ha (729,317 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.5° lower in Ono-I-Lau than in Dedza.
- Relative humidity levels are 8%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 8.6°C (15.5°F) higher.
